What is UPVC?
UPVC, or Unplasticized Polyvinyl Chloride, is a type of plastic that is regularly utilized in structure and construction. Unlike other types of PVC, UPVC does not include any plasticizers, making it more stiff and sturdy. It is typically used in windows, doors, and pipelines due to its resilience, durability, and insulating homes.
Advantages of UPVC Doors
The rise in appeal of UPVC doors can be attributed to the following benefits:
- Energy Efficiency: UPVC doors provide excellent insulation, assisting to maintain internal temperatures and minimize heating expenses.
- Low Maintenance: Unlike wood doors, UPVC does not need routine painting or sealing. A basic wipe-down is frequently sufficient to keep them looking fresh.
- Toughness: These doors are resistant to rot, rust, and rust. They can endure numerous weather, making them ideal for numerous climates.
- Security: Many UPVC doors come with multi-point locking systems, boosting security compared to traditional door options.
- Aesthetic Flexibility: UPVC doors are available in a variety of designs, colors, and finishes, allowing property owners to customize their look.
- Cost-Effectiveness: Generally, UPVC doors are more affordable than wood doors when considering long-lasting maintenance expenses.

Selecting the Right UPVC Door Company
When picking a UPVC door company, numerous elements must be thought about:
- Reputation: Research the company's background, consumer evaluations, and market standing. A trusted company typically has a history of satisfied customers and a strong track record of making quality products.
- Item Range: A good UPVC door company ought to provide a wide variety of styles, colors, and types to match different preferences and architectural styles.
- Warranty and Guarantees: Inquire about warranties on the doors and their installation. A solid guarantee can work as a testament to the company's self-confidence in its item quality.
- Installation Services: Check if the company provides professional setup services. Improper setup can nullify the advantages of UPVC doors.
- Customization Options: Some companies permit customization in terms of design and features, which can be an excellent advantage.
- Accreditations and Standards: Ensure that the UPVC doors fulfill specific accreditations and standards, ensuring their quality and effectiveness.

Often Asked Questions (FAQ)
1. Are UPVC doors environmentally friendly?
While UPVC is a synthetic material, it can be recycled, making it a more sustainable option compared to other materials. Furthermore, UPVC Door Fix of UPVC doors contributes to reduce carbon footprints in homes.
2. The length of time do UPVC doors last?
UPVC doors can last in between 20 to 30 years typically, depending on maintenance and the quality of installation.
3. Can I paint UPVC doors?
While it's possible to paint UPVC doors, it is not advisable as the paint may not adhere well and might chip or use off quickly. If you want to change the color, think about purchasing UPVC doors particularly created in your preferred hue.
4. Are UPVC doors resistant to weather conditions?
Yes, UPVC doors are highly resistant to weather aspects, consisting of rain, wind, and UV rays, making them ideal for numerous environments.
5. How do I clean my UPVC doors?
To clean UPVC doors, use a mild cleaning agent and water option in addition to a soft fabric. Prevent harsh chemicals that can damage the finish.
